1961 Maserati 3500 vs. 2005 Volvo XC70

To start off, 2005 Volvo XC70 is newer by 44 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1961 Maserati 3500.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1961 Maserati 3500 would be higher. At 3,485 cc (6 cylinders), 1961 Maserati 3500 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1961 Maserati 3500 (232 HP @ 5500 RPM) has 26 more horse power than 2005 Volvo XC70. (206 HP @ 5000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1961 Maserati 3500 should accelerate faster than 2005 Volvo XC70.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 Volvo XC70 weights approximately 70 kg more than 1961 Maserati 3500.

Because 2005 Volvo XC70 is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1961 Maserati 3500.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2005 Volvo XC70 will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, both vehicles can yield 320 Nm of torque. So under normal driving conditions, the ability to climb up hills and pull heavy equipment should be relatively similar for both vehicles.

Compare all specifications:

1961 Maserati 3500 2005 Volvo XC70
Make Maserati Volvo
Model 3500 XC70
Year Released 1961 2005
Body Type Coupe SUV
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 3485 cc 2524 cc
Engine Cylinders 6 cylinders 5 cylinders
Engine Type in-line in-line
Valves per Cylinder 2 valves 4 valves
Horse Power 232 HP 206 HP
Engine RPM 5500 RPM 5000 RPM
Torque 320 Nm 320 Nm
Torque RPM 4000 RPM 1500 RPM
Drive Type Rear 4WD
Transmission Type Manual Manual
Number of Doors 2 doors 5 doors
Vehicle Weight 1330 kg 1400 kg
Wheelbase Size 2610 mm 2570 mm
